Understanding Lapping Film

Lapping film is a specialized abrasive material used in various precision manufacturing processes. It is typically composed of a thin plastic film coated with abrasive particles such as diamond, aluminum oxide, or silicon carbide. These films are designed for fine grinding and polishing of surfaces to achieve a smooth finish with minimal abrasion. This technology allows manufacturers to obtain tighter tolerances and superior surface quality.

Applications of Lapping Film

  • Optical Components: Used for polishing lenses and prisms to maintain clarity and precision.
  • Aerospace Industry: Essential for finishing turbine blades to meet stringent performance standards.
  • Electronics Manufacturing: Used for planarization of semiconductor wafers in chip production.
  • Medical Devices: Ensures smooth surfaces on surgical instruments and implants.
  • Automotive Components: Critical for honing engine parts for improved efficiency and longevity.

How to Choose the Right Lapping Film

Selecting the appropriate lapping film is essential for achieving desired results. Consider the following factors:

  • Abrasive Type: Choose the abrasive material based on the substrate and desired finish.
  • Grit Size: Opt for coarser grits for initial material removal and finer grits for polishing.
  • Film Flexibility: Depending on the surface being finished, select films with varying flexibility to ensure conformability.
  • Cost-effectiveness: Evaluate the price relative to performance; high-quality lapping films can provide superior results, often justifying a higher investment.
